The fixture list might have handed Stoke a tough start at Elland Road, but there's still 22 other teams all waiting paitently for their chance to take down the former Premier League side.

The matches won't get any easier, but then manager Gary Rowett already knows that. His team and fans might be strangers to this division, but he is not.

He knows that to get out of it you need a strong defence and a lethal forward line. Mix that together with a little bit of luck and you'll have a winning formula. He's already added Benik Afobe to his ranks, but is that enough?

FLW looks at THREE other realistic transfers that, if they came off, fans would surely love to see.

Fernando Forestieri might have spent much of last season injured, but he's a high-quality footballer with all the attributes to succeed at this level.

If they could find the money to prize him away from Sheffield Wednesday, Stoke fans would delight in seeing him in action, especially playing off Benik Afobe.

What a partnership that would be.
